    Cerebral Palsy is a disorder of coordination and movement that can cause a wide range of impairments, including development delays, skeletal problems and limb anomalies like spasticity (extremely tight or stiff muscles) as well as dyskinesia (rapid jerking movements) and ataxia (balance and motor control issues). The degree of CP symptoms can differ based on the type of brain injury is responsible for it.

    CP is caused by an injury to the central nervous system and the brain that can occur before birth during labor and birth or following a trauma or accident at any time. This neurodevelopmental disorder can affect motor control and movement speech, vision, and many other aspects. Some children suffering from CP can lead full lives but others require a lot of care and Cerebral Palsy Law Firm 24 hour care.

    Medical professionals are obliged to adhere to a high standard of care when they provide treatments to patients. If they fail to abide with this duty and a patient suffers an injury that results in CP, then the medical professional may be held accountable for malpractice.

    Families must prove, to win a CP case that the medical professional violated their professional standards and caused injury to a child. They must be able to demonstrate that the injury resulted in tangible damages, like suffering and suffering, loss of income, medical expenses, special education requirements, and other economic harm.
